Ice Dam Repair in Kent, WA

Ice dam repair services address issues caused by the formation of ice dams on rooftops, which occur when melting snow refreezes at the roof's edge, preventing proper drainage. These services typically involve removing accumulated ice, addressing underlying causes such as insulation or ventilation problems, and implementing measures to prevent future ice dam formation. Projects may include ice removal from gutters and eaves, repairing roof damage caused by ice buildup, and improving attic insulation to reduce heat loss that contributes to ice dam development. Property owners often want to understand the scope of work involved, potential impacts on their roofing system, and how to prevent recurring issues.

Before requesting ice dam repair, homeowners should consider factors such as the extent of ice accumulation, the age and condition of their roofing materials, and any visible damage like leaks or sagging areas. It’s also helpful to understand if additional preventative measures, such as attic insulation upgrades or ventilation improvements, are recommended to minimize the risk of future ice dams. Clear communication about the specific problem areas and desired outcomes can help ensure that the repair work effectively addresses current concerns and reduces the likelihood of ice dam-related damage in the future.

FAQ

Ice Dam Repair Questions

What causes ice dams to form? Ice dams develop when melting snow refreezes at the roof edge, blocking water from draining properly and causing it to back up under shingles.

How can ice dams damage a property? Ice dams can lead to water leaks, roof damage, and interior water intrusion if not addressed promptly.

What are common signs of ice dam issues? Signs include water stains on ceilings or walls, icicles hanging from the roof edge, and ice buildup along gutters.

Why is timely repair important? Addressing ice dams quickly helps prevent further damage, mold growth, and costly repairs to the roof and interior.
